Diary Entry forOpus
Opus is disappointing. It’s like a mashup of recent A24 successes, yet it brings nothing new and doesn’t really say a lot. The pacing is all over the place and the acting is a bit flat from all involved. I didn’t feel any emotion or care for this at all, it’s not bad it’s just bland and about as surface level as a film can get.

Opus
Opusis a hypnotic examination of the cult of celebrity, honing in on over-the-top characters and how we, as an audience, connect to them. Edebiri and Malkovich have two very different portrayals here, which compliment each other to a tee. Both are charismatic characters on opposite sides of the spectrum, but both hold their own space while together, which is a dynamic that absolutely pops on screen. But, I fear our Icarus may have flown a bit too close to the sun here - not so much in the sense of being burned, but being blinded by the sun and losing themself on the way. There are a lot of ideas here, which I think needed a little more time to marinate to make a worthy impact. To hold your cards close to your chest the entire film, only to reveal a hand that is good, but isn’t great, made the work to get to the climax seem anti-climactic. Don’t get me wrong, it’s a highly intriguing film, but I think it may have bit off a bit more than it could chew. That being said, I was far from being bored, since I really found myself enjoying the journey, I just wasn’t the biggest fan of where we ended up.
